Why Reading Fluency and Comprehension Are Crucial for Dyslexic Learners

Reading fluency refers to the ability to read text accurately, quickly, and with expression. Comprehension involves understanding and making meaning from what is read. For children with dyslexia, both of these areas often present difficulties, which can lead to frustration, low motivation, and falling behind peers.

Key signs your child may be struggling include:

  • Reading slowly or hesitantly
  • Difficulty recognizing familiar words
  • Poor understanding of what they’ve read
  • Avoiding reading tasks altogether

When these signs are present, early intervention from a trained Dyslexia Tutor can drastically change the learning trajectory.

 

The Role of a Dyslexia Tutor in Supporting Reading Skills

A specialized Dyslexia Tutor does more than just help with homework. They bring expertise in phonemic awareness, decoding, vocabulary development, and comprehension strategies. Here’s how a professional tutor can support your child:

1. Targeted Instruction Based on Individual Needs

Each student with dyslexia has unique strengths and weaknesses. A good tutor will conduct assessments to pinpoint these and design a personalized learning plan.

2. Multisensory Teaching Methods

Using techniques that engage sight, sound, touch, and movement helps reinforce connections between letters and sounds. This approach is especially effective for dyslexic learners.

3. Building Fluency Through Practice

Tutors provide guided reading sessions that focus on pacing, accuracy, and expression, all of which build confidence and fluency over time.

4. Improving Comprehension

Reading is more than just decoding words. A Dyslexia Tutor uses questioning strategies, graphic organizers, and summarization to help students better understand and retain what they read.

What to Look for in a Great Dyslexia Tutor

Choosing the right tutor for your child can feel overwhelming, but knowing what to look for can make the process easier. Here are some important traits and qualifications to consider:

  • Specialized training in Orton-Gillingham or other structured literacy approaches
  • Experience working with students who have dyslexia or other learning differences
  • Strong communication skills to keep both students and parents informed
  • Patience and empathy—vital for building trust and motivation
  • Proven track record of helping students improve their reading outcomes

Supporting Your Child at Home

In addition to working with a Dyslexia Tutor, you can also support your child at home with simple strategies:

  • Read together daily and take turns reading
  • Use audiobooks to build vocabulary and comprehension
  • Create a quiet, distraction-free reading space
  • Celebrate small milestones and progress
  • Communicate regularly with your child’s tutor and teachers
